Coe College is a private liberal arts college in Cedar Rapids, Iowa. Founded in 1851, the institution is historically affiliated with the Presbyterian Church. It is a member of the Associated Colleges of the Midwest and the Association of Presbyterian Colleges and Universities. Coe College offers the following degrees: Bachelor of Arts, Bachelor of Music, and Bachelor of Science in Nursing.

How to Apply

  • How to Apply: To apply for this scholarship, students must enroll in the undergraduate degree via Coe College Application or the Common Application. After that, complete the International Student Financial Statement. Form.
  • Supporting Documents: The students are required to present the following documents to the university:
  • Bank statement on official bank letterhead indicating sufficient funds to cover the cost of attendance. The bank statement should be stamped or signed by a bank official.
  • Affidavit of support submitted by a sponsor and accompanied by an official bank statement verifying the availability of funds for overseas educational support.
  • Scholarship letter from a sponsoring organization indicating dates, monetary amounts, and terms of sponsorship.
  • Admission Requirements:  Applicants must have a high school diploma to undertake an undergraduate degree program at the university.
  • Language Requirements: Submit one of the following official score reports: SAT, ACT, TOEFL, IELTS, or DET.
